Boost your vibration and energy with this immersive wellness experience at Bristol School of Yoga in their beautiful upstairs studio. Slip on your wireless headphones and allow the music to guide you through a journey of movement, mindfulness and self-discovery.
Combining breath work, yoga, somatic movement and free-flowing dance, this immersive silent disco experience invites you to step away from the noise of everyday life and reconnect with yourself. As the music flows through your headphones, you'll be guided out of your head and into the present moment, moving with freedom, curiosity and joy.
The experience also includes a visualisation designed to help you reconnect with your core essence, release what no longer serves you and gain clarity on what lies ahead. You'll leave feeling grounded, inspired and deeply refreshed.
Whether you're looking to relax, express yourself, reconnect with your body or simply try something completely different, this unique experience offers a safe and welcoming space to do just that.
What's Included:
A unique silent disco somatic journey
Wireless headphones with a specially curated soundtrack
Guided breath work and a yoga flow suitable for all levels
Somatic movement and free-form dance
Guided visualisation for relaxation, reflection and inspiration
Time to connect with yourself in a supportive, judgement-free environment
